I decided it’s been a long time since I’ve done a fan-brush technique nail art and while I had a skittelette on my nails I started doing fanbrush strokes on top of the skittelette. That went quite well with the lighter red/coral colors as bases but the nail having the dark blue polish on was quite impossible to do a visible fan brush with the other two colors. I decided then to switch colors so I removed Raunchy Bitch and applied BFF instead.

I love how the dark blue polish covered the red and coral shades and while there still are some brushstrokes done with Pop My Cherry and BFF underneath the blue ones they only add some kind of structure to the background. Raunchy Bitch is actually doing all the work in this manicure.
